Android NDK错误日志调试

一. adb方式

adb logcat | ndk-stack -sym C:/.../project/app/build/intermediates/cmake/debug/obj/ANDROID_ABI

二. addr2line

1. 配置ndk环境变量

路径一般:

C:\Users\elvis\AppData\Local\Android\Sdk\ndk-bundle\toolchains\arm-linux-androideabi-4.9\prebuilt\windows-x86_64\bin
arm-linux-androidideabi-addr2line -e C:/.../project/app/build/cmake/debug/obj/ANDROID_ABI/*.so 错误码

三. 直接Debug

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• Android开发中,由于各种原因(跨平台,高性能,敏感数据处理等),这时候需要用到大家耳熟能详的JNI(Java...
    潇风寒月阅读 3,382评论 0 0
  • 资料:http://blog.csdn.net/tankai19880619/article/details/90...
    有点健忘阅读 4,466评论 0 1
  • 个人主页:https://chengang.plus/文章将会同步到个人微信公众号:Android部落格 1、创建...
    cg1991阅读 4,168评论 0 1
  • 获取android的系统日志 假设你已经安装了 Android Develop Tools, 可以成功调用adb....
    Youzhicha阅读 4,483评论 0 0
  • 当我们的NDK出现奔溃后,查看日志可以看到如上图的一脸的懵逼,根本不清楚报错在哪里。 通过上图可以看到backtr...
    咸鱼Jay阅读 5,231评论 0 1